Understanding Electric Clothes Dryer Energy Costs in Columbus, OH

In a major metro like Columbus, electricity demand is high and rates reflect the cost of maintaining infrastructure for 0.9 million residents. Running a high-draw appliance like the Electric Clothes Dryer (5,000W) at Columbus's rate of 12.8¢/kWh costs approximately $193 per year — $2 less than the national average of $195.

Rates in Columbus are close to the national average, so the Electric Clothes Dryer's annual cost of $193 is broadly representative of what most US households pay. Over the 13-year expected lifespan, total energy cost reaches $2,506.

Columbus's cost of living index of 95 is below the national average, and electricity costs reflect that affordability. The Electric Clothes Dryer adds $16.06/month to a typical bill of $114. Upgrading to an ENERGY STAR Electric Clothes Dryer can cut energy use by up to 20%, saving approximately $39 per year at Columbus rates.
